How much does it cost to rent a home in Malden?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Malden 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,154 | $2,000 | $5,150 |
Malden 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,693 | $2,650 | $5,000 |
Malden 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,575 | $3,300 | $6,300 |
Malden 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,365 | $3,600 | $7,995 |
Malden 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$7,208 | $5,995 | $8,975 |
Malden 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,995 | $6,995 | $6,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Malden
What type of rentals are currently available in Malden?
There are currently 1815 Apartments for Rent in Malden, MA with pricing that ranges from $950 to $19,115. There are also 719 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Malden ranging from $975 to $8,975.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Malden?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Malden ranges from $975 to $8,975 with an average monthly rent of $4,579.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Malden?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Malden range from $2,500 to $16,715,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$2,650 to $5,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$3,300 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,075.
